Adult ADHD Test - What You Need to Know

There are a variety of methods and materials that can be used to determine adult ADHD. These include a detailed diagnostic interview, DSM-5 symptoms checklists, standardised behaviour rating scales, and additional psychometric testing.

A team of experts must be part of an extensive assessment, which includes doctors or psychiatrists. Other members of the health team include clinical psychologists and learning specialists as well as speech and language pathologists.

Signs and symptoms

Adults with ADHD typically feel that they struggle with focus and staying organized, or managing their time well. They might also have issues keeping relationships in check or completing tasks at school or at work.

A diagnosis is crucial for self-management and effective treatment. ADHD symptoms can vary from one person to another and it is therefore essential that a medical professional conducts an accurate diagnosis.

The health care professional will ask you questions regarding your behavior and ask that you take standardized tests to confirm the diagnosis. They may also speak to your closest family members or other trusted adults in your life about your conduct and how you perform at home, work and with your coworkers.

A number of visits are required for the diagnosis of ADHD in adults. A physical examination and psychological tests will be required by the doctor or another professional to diagnose ADHD. They also look for other ailments which could mimic ADHD.
